Increase in Accidents Saps Auto Insurers&39; Profits
On 27-07-2007.
Northbrook-based Allstate, the nation's largest publicly traded car and home insurer, said this month that the rate of accident claims in its biggest auto unit rose for the second straight quarter, contributing to only the fifth quarterly decline in the company's underwriting profit in five years. Until this year, the accident rate hadn't risen since 2001. ...
